您的当前位置:首页生产流程中的信息需求与查询设计

生产流程中的信息需求与查询设计

来源:乌哈旅游


生产流程中的信息需求与查询设计

【摘要】 在REA公司本体论框架下的公司级会计信息系统中,生产流程是公司内部一个重要的业务流程,它联接起公司内其它4大业务流程。生产流程中主要的信息需求分为四个方面:资源、事项、参与者以及关系。在Microsoft Access环境下、一个基于一批预定面包的生产过程案例中,而且公司整体数据库中相关典型对象的关系型数据表已经设计完备的基础上,本文重点阐述了会计信息系统中6种核心关系的典型用户需求,并且为财会相关人员等提供了针对性的信息查询设计方案。这6种重要关系分别是预留、二重、参与、资源流、履行、联接。

【关键词】 REA 会计信息系统 生产流程 信息需求 查询设计

公司级会计信息系统是公司集成管理信息系统的一个基于会计视角的子集。REA公司本体论提出站在公司外部无关方的立场上,通过考察公司资源的位置移动、交换过程和价值变化来理解公司的经营管理和会计信息工作。REA公司本体论为公司级会计信息系统的分析与设计提供了崭新的视角。基于REA公司本体论框架的公司级会计信息系统同样包含5大基本业务流程,其中的生产流程是联接采购流程、销售流程、理财流程和人力资源流程的会计信息系统的一个重要组成部分。

对于生产流程而言,最常见的信息用户包括公司管理层、生产人员、会计人员和审计人员。通常没有公司外部信息用户直接与公司的生产流程相联系。生产流程的结果会间接地汇总到会计人员编制的财务报告的各个项目中,然后对外报送。

我们在分析生产流程中的每个实体和关系的基础上,用设计查询的思路来满足生产流程中的信息获取需求。本文中提供的查询不是一个复杂的查询集合,却能较好地满足会计信息系统运用过程中,会计审计人员的很多日常业务上的信息需求。为了阐述的便利,我们的实例情境是在一家面包房中,围绕客户订购的一批面包的生产流程展开论述。

一、资源信息查询

公司会计人员通常在资源类型级别上确认、计量和跟踪存货中的原材料和完工产品。因此,公司会计人员可能需要类型级别上或者更详细的信息查询。工人是典型的、在类型级别上得到确认、计量、跟踪记录的一项经济资源。设备和其他营运资产通常也需要分别确认,但是这些资产通常在更抽象的目录级别上进行确认、计量和跟踪记录。本案例中用到的典型经济资源数据表如“完工面包类型”数据表(CookieIDPK,Description,UnitsPerPackage,ListPrice)。

大多数公司都会为成本或价值超过某一规定值的每一项营运资产指定一个标签,同时也会在目录级别上跟踪记录那些属于该目录的资产,诸如家具、计算机配件,或者办公设备等。鉴于生产流程中的原材料和设备资源同样都是经过采

购付款流程购入的,而完工产品是经过销售收款流程售出的公司经济资源,所以任何仅仅针对资源数据表的查询都非常相似,利用单表查询命令即可直接显示结果。

二、事项信息查询

生产转变流程中最常见的事项就是材料领用、材料投入、工人操作、设备运转、生产下单,以及生产运行。针对以上每个事项,用户都可能需要以下信息:(1)每个事项实例的详细信息,诸如发生了什么事项、何时开始、何时结束、在哪个工作场所发生。(2)满足特定条件的每个事项实例的详细信息,诸如在某一特定时期内或者某一特定工作场所发生的那些特殊事项。(3)某一特定时期内发生的每个事项类型的所有事项实例的汇总信息,例如一个月内生产的生产批次汇总信息。(4)某一特定时期内发生的、满足特定条件的每个事项类型的所有事项实例的汇总信息,例如一个月内生产的生产批次汇总信息。

本案例中典型的经济事项数据表如“烘焙批次”数据表(BatchIDPK,StartTime,CompletionTime,ScheduledQuantity,ActualQuantity,SupervisorID)。

三、参与者信息查询

因为在生产流程中通常不涉及外部参与者,所以参与者信息查询都是围绕不同类型的员工展开的。在生产流程中的员工通常都是生产主管、生产工人、仓库管理员。本案例中典型的参与者数据库如“生产工人”数据表(EmployeeIDPK,EmployeeName,EmployeePhone,SupervisorID)。

因为面包烘焙案例中的参与者数据表只包括员工编码、员工姓名和电话号码三个字段信息,所以可以构造的查询并不多,不外乎员工名单和电话号码信息。但是,现实商务世界中一个完整的数据库通常包括员工的很多属性信息,这样才能为决策者们提供更加有用的信息,如生日、住址、职位、教育培训、业绩考核等信息。

四、关系信息查询

将不同的资源、事项和参与者数据表中信息通过关系结合起来可以提供比单个数据表查询结果更有价值的信息。生产流程中典型的关系有二重关系、资源流关系、参与关系、履行关系、预留关系、联接关系等,分别阐述如下:

1、二重关系

在生产转变流程中的二重关系表达的是转变而非交换。输入的原材料不是用来交换完工产品的,而是这些原材料被转变成为完工产品。二重关系连接起原材料实例、设备运转事项和投入原材料生产完工产品的工人操作事项。

在面包烘焙的案例中,典型的二重关系数据表如“二重关系-烘焙批次-原料

投入”数据表(BatchIDPK,IngredientIssuanceIDPK)、“二重关系--烘焙批次-工人操作”数据表(BatchIDPK,LaborOperationIDPK)、“二重关系-烘焙批次-设备运转”数据表(BatchIDPK,MachineOperationIDPK)等。

二重关系的信息查询可以发现以下信息:(1)哪些工人操作或设备运转或原料投入与生产批次WJ1相关,哪些工人操作或设备运转或原料投入与生产批次WJ2相关;(2)每个烘焙批次各发生了多少次的原料投入事项;(3)算上设备运转时间,生产批次WJ1总共耗用了多长时间,其中工人操作占用了多长时间等。设计方案:我们先将完工产品类型数据表、原料数据表、联接-原料-完工产品类型数据表连接起来,然后设定查询条件“Ingredient.Description=“brown sugar””,并添加显示字段FinishedCookieType.Description。查询运行后,屏幕上显示出含有红糖的所有完工产品类型的信息。

最后请注意,在使用Microsoft Access尝试以上各项查询时,由于系统输出结果格式的复杂性,您的查询中涉及日期或时间字段计算的计算结果可能毫无意义。为了确保时间或日期的计算结果有意义,会计人员需要使用Visual Basic7.0编码来实现查询。但是相关的知识已经远远超出了通常会计学的知识体系。

”的资助。)

【参考文献】

[1] 周梅:REA模型转化问题及对策研究[J].财会通讯,2011(9)下.

[2] 周梅:REA公司本体论视角下的AIS建模[J].财会月刊,2012(11)下.

[3] 周梅:会计信息系统建模[J].吉林大学出版社,2012.

[4] C.L.Dunn,J.O.Cherrington,and A.S.Hollander.:Enterprise Information Systems(3rd edition)[J].New York,NY:McGraw-Hill Irwin,2005.

[5] W.E.McCarthy.The REA Enterprise Ontology An Events-Based Foundation for the New Generation of Business Information Systems Within and Between Enterprises[R]. Scheduled Keynote Speech to CONFENIS 2007—The IFIP International Conference on Research and Practical Issues of Enterprise Information Systems,Beijing,China,October 2007.

因篇幅问题不能全部显示,请点此查看更多更全内容